B3060. Simple Art of Chinese Brush Painting / Qu Lei Lei
Simple Art of Chinese Brush Painting. By Qu Lei Lei. 2004. 128pp. 8"x11". Paper.

Paint beautiful works of art using the special brush-and-ink techniques cultivated for centuries by Chinese artists-techniques that allowed them to represent the structure and spirit of any subject. The images provide inspiration, background information informs you on how the style developed, and practical guidance helps beginners select brushes, paper, ink, and other supplies. Master the skills of both the Literati (freehand) and Meticulous (more formal) styles, and see how to create each of the classic and meaningful Four Gentlemen -the blossom, orchid, bamboo, and chrysanthemum-as well as a range of elegant birds. More than 15 projects that include a flower-and-bird parchment fan, bamboo greeting cards, lantern with a nightingale in peach blossom, and decorative kite with gold-fish design. The lush paintings and the delicate yet instructional art techniques will soon have you creating stunning Chinese brush paintings of your own.

B3048. Envelope Etiquette
A practical guide to envelope work that is particularly useful for calligraphers just starting out with such work. This well organized presentation covers "Forms of Address" (Mr, Mrs, Miss, Dr, Reverend, etc. - social, professional, political, business, education, clergy...) layout and design of the envelopes, postal standards, envelope sizes,
state abbreviations, pricing your work and tips and techniques.

B3057. Wedding Invitation Handbook / Julie Holcomb.
Wedding Invitation Handbook: Wording, Design, Printing by Julie Holcomb. 2004. 114pp. 5.5x8. Paper $24.00
A thorough guide for brides that is also invaluable for calligraphers who want to do wedding work or are new to it. Covers the elements of wedding stationary - the invitation, envelopes, reception cards, ceremony cards, reply cards, accommodation cards, at home cards, etc. - the wording for all of these - including addressing the envelopes - and a section on design and printing. Julie Holcomb is a letterpress printer who has produced fine wedding stationary for ceremonies throughout the country for many years.

B3075. Notes on Book Design/Derek Birdsall
Notes on Book Design by Derek Birdsall. 2004. 248pp. 10"x12". Hardcover. Retail price $45.00.

In this practical and inspirational book, leading British book
designer Birdsall presents and discusses nearly fifty books showing 360 spreads and covers ranging from 1960’s Penguin paperback covers to a recent redesign of The Church of England’s book of Common Worship. He discusses and illustrates the process of book design
from brief to deadline, including specimen settings of his favorite text faces and an innovative metric grid system for designing books. Birdsall’s career spans more than 40 years.

B2978. Wabi-Sabi for Artists, Designers, Poets and Philosophers
Wabi-Sabi for Artists, Designers, Poets and Philosophers by Leonard Koren. 1994. 96pp 5.5"x8.5"

This book, an enduring classic, first introduced Western artists to wabi-sabi."a conspicuous and characteristic feature of what we think of as traditional Japanese beauty....Wabi-sabi is a beauty of things imperfect, impermanent, and incomplete...wabi-sabi could even be called the 'Zen of things,' as it exemplifies many of Zen's core spiritual-philosophical tenets ." The book - its text, images and design - is still your best entry.

B3076. The President's Table/Landau
The President's Table: Two Hundred Years of Dining and Diplomacy by Barry H. Landau. 2007. 304pp. 9.5"x11.75". Hardcover $34.95
This lavishly illustrated history of Presidential dining brings the backstory of the American Presidency to life. Interweaving stories of dining and diplomacy, it creates a fascinating narrative from the early days of provincial entertaining in the capital, through the golden era of sumptuous state banquets, to the modern White House dinners of today.
Of great interest to calligraphers and penmen are the more than 300 photos of invitations, menus, place cards, programs, tickets and table cards for state dinners, banquets, dinners luncheons, and picnics. There is great variety, wiith some handwritten, some printed, and some engraved with many examples of pointed pen script. The examples start in the 18th century with George Washington and span into the 21st century.
